Global Edition ASIA 中文 双语 Français
World
Home / World / Americas

搭建蜘蛛池简单吗英文作文

蜘蛛池哪家好用啊多少钱 | Updated: 2025-05-19 04:09:30
Share
Share - WeChat
2. 竞争分析:蜘蛛池程序可以模拟不同搜索引擎的爬虫行为,抓取竞争对手的网站信息。站长可以通过分析竞争对手的数据,了解他们的优化策略和排名情况,为自己的优化工作提供参考。

As a professional webmaster in the SEO industry, I have gained a deep understanding of the principles and applications of spider pool programs. In this article, I will discuss the basics of setting up a spider pool and explain its relevance and usefulness.

The Concept of Spider Pool

A spider pool is essentially a cluster or collection of various spiders or web crawlers that are set up to fetch and analyze website data. These spiders work collectively to crawl websites, index their content, capture relevant information, and provide it to search engines or other applications. The concept behind a spider pool is to distribute the crawling workload among multiple spiders, thus improving efficiency, speed, and accuracy.

Working Principle of Spider Pool

The spider pool program operates using a distributed computing approach, where numerous spiders are synchronized and coordinated to crawl websites simultaneously. Each spider within the pool is responsible for crawling specific sections or domains of the internet. This distributed workload allocation prevents excessive strain on individual spiders and allows for parallel processing of multiple websites.

When a spider pool is established, it first receives a list of websites or URLs to crawl. The pool's management system then assigns these URLs to different spiders for processing. Each spider independently fetches and analyzes the assigned URLs, extracting relevant data such as meta tags, headers, and page content. Upon completion, the spiders send the extracted data back to the pool's central system, where it can be stored, indexed, or processed further.

Benefits and Applications of Spider Pools

1. Enhanced Crawling Efficiency: By distributing the crawling workload among multiple spiders, a spider pool significantly improves the efficiency of data retrieval. Websites can be crawled faster, allowing search engines and other applications to access fresh and updated information quickly.

2. Scalability: Spider pools offer scalability by enabling the addition or removal of spiders based on the crawl requirements. This flexibility ensures that the crawling process can be effortlessly scaled up or down depending on the volume of websites to be analyzed.

3. Load Balancing: With a spider pool, the crawling workload is evenly distributed across the available spiders, preventing any single spider from becoming overloaded. Load balancing ensures that each spider operates optimally and contributes to efficient crawling without causing unnecessary delays.

4. Data Redundancy and Reliability: In the event of a spider failure or malfunction, other spiders within the pool can continue the crawling process without interruption, ensuring uninterrupted data collection and enhancing overall reliability.

In Conclusion

A spider pool is an invaluable tool in the field of SEO and web crawling. Its ability to distribute the workload, enhance efficiency, and ensure reliable data collection makes it an essential component for webmasters and search engines alike. By harnessing the power of multiple spiders working together, webmasters can crawl websites faster and more effectively, optimizing their SEO strategies and gaining insights into competitors' activities.

Most Viewed in 24 Hours
Top
BACK TO THE TOP
English
Copyright 1995 - . All rights reserved. The content (including but not limited to text, photo, multimedia information, etc) published in this site belongs to China Daily Information Co (CDIC). Without written authorization from CDIC, such content shall not be republished or used in any form. Note: Browsers with 1024*768 or higher resolution are suggested for this site.
License for publishing multimedia online 0108263

Registration Number: 130349
FOLLOW US